Olimpia Triumphs Over Santa Fe in Thrilling 2-0 Victory Asunción, Paraguay – Olimpia secured a hard-fought 2-0 victory against Santa Fe in a captivating Copa Libertadores match at the Estadio Defensores del Chaco. The match was filled with drama, including two penalty kicks and a red card, which significantly impacted the game's momentum. Olimpia's first goal came from a penalty expertly converted by Herminio Miranda. "It was a tense moment," commented a spectator, "but Miranda showed nerves of steel." Later in the game, Juan Carlos Ferreira sealed the win with another goal, further solidifying Olimpia's dominance. The match also saw a red card issued to a Santa Fe player, altering the dynamics of the match. Despite the challenges, Olimpia’s victory was a testament to their resilience and skill.
